  1. Check the trim tab, a buddy’s 05 196 had sloppy steering, and he adjusted the trim tab and it made a huge difference. It’s just two little screws, go all tellers way in one direction and you will have a little counter pressure on the wheeel in the course.

  4. So people are just flipping the battery switch without shutting the boat down? That’s like just unplugging your computer when you’re done using it and wondering why it doesn’t boot up right next time. I never have a problem with mine, just punch in code and hit stop twice and it shuts down every time correctly. Starts up correctly every time too. Only reason to flip battery switch off is if you’re not going to be using it for a while.

  8. I just bought the O’Neill boost baggy suit, and it’s great. I debated between the hybrid and the baggy and ended up really liking the baggy, you don’t notice the legs too much other than the sound of the water hitting it. Great range of motion and really easy to get on and off. The hybrid or neoprene will constrict movement a little more and you can’t just wear a sweatsuit under it. It’s all personal preference, price point is pretty close.

  11. We spin at the end of course and slow down until the zero off disengages and then speed it back up coming out of the turn. We do this with a 15 200 and 15 prostar, works great on both. If you don't back off the throttle zero off will make the engine rev up some and race around the turn.

  13. It's unbelievable to me that all the tourney boats don't have an adjustable tab on the rudder. Nautique has had this for what 20 years? Malibu finally got the message but you have MC owners changing the steering connection and grinding the rudder. With all the advanced stuff on boats these days, this just seems like a really simple add that's not really complicated or expensive. Maybe Nautique has a patent on it?
